a  {
   text-decoration: none;
   color: #000000;
}

a ins  {
   text-decoration: none;
}

#pid1home,
#thanks,
#pid4ourmenu,
#pid2directions,
#pid5contactus,
#pid3reviews  {
   margin: 0px auto 0px auto;
   width: 1024px;
   position: relative;
}

#contactusform fieldset legend,
#contactusform fieldset div  {
   font: 14px/17px Arial, Helvetica, sans-serif;
}

#sfb a:hover,
#bvbcopy a:hover  {
   background-position: -1024px 0%;
}

#contactusform fieldset div  {
   clear: both;
}

#directionsb a:hover  {
   background-position: -20px 0%;
}

#homemenu li a:hover  {
   text-decoration: underline;
}

#layer5,
#layer6  {
   visibility: visible;
   position: absolute;
   left: 511px;
   top: 448px;
   width: 1px;
   height: 1px;
   background-color: #121212;
   background-image: none;
   font-size: 1px;
}

#visitb a:hover  {
   background-position: -199px 0%;
}

#homemenu li a  {
   border-bottom-color: #000000;
   border-bottom-style: none;
   border-right-color: #000000;
   border-right-style: none;
   border-left-color: #000000;
   border-left-style: none;
   border-width: 0px;
   border-top: 0px;
   padding-left: 0px;
   padding-right: 0px;
   text-decoration: none;
   color: #000000;
   width: 100%;
   display: block;
}

#directionsb a  {
   background: url(sg_reviews_media/directionsb.jpg) no-repeat 0% 0px;
   display: block;
   height: 20px;
   width: 20px;
   font-size: 20px;
   line-height: 20px;
}

#directionsb  {
   visibility: visible;
   position: absolute;
   left: 234px;
   top: 806px;
   z-index: 4;
   width: 20px;
   height: 20px;
}

#homemenu li  {
   width: 100%;
   display: block;
   margin: 0px;
}

#bvbcopy a  {
   background: url(sg_reviews_media/bvbcopy.jpg) no-repeat 0% 0px;
   display: block;
   height: 28px;
   width: 1024px;
   font-size: 28px;
   line-height: 28px;
}

#homemenu  {
	font: bold 18px/22px Times-Roman, Times;
	margin: 0px;
	padding: 0px;
	list-style: none;
	text-align: left;
	position: absolute;
	left: 30px;
	top: 100px;
	z-index: 5;
	width: 152px;
}

#visitb a  {
   background: url(sg_reviews_media/visitb.jpg) no-repeat 0% 0px;
   display: block;
   height: 14px;
   width: 199px;
   font-size: 14px;
   line-height: 14px;
}

#layer12  {
   background: url(sg_thanks_media/layer12.jpg) no-repeat;
   visibility: visible;
   position: absolute;
   left: 199px;
   top: 297px;
   z-index: 6;
   width: 617px;
   height: 409px;
}

#bvbcopy  {
   visibility: visible;
   position: absolute;
   left: 0px;
   top: 870px;
   z-index: 4;
   width: 1024px;
   height: 28px;
}

#visitb  {
   visibility: visible;
   position: absolute;
   left: 789px;
   top: 149px;
   z-index: 5;
   width: 199px;
   height: 14px;
}

#layer6  {
   z-index: 5;
}

#layer1  {
   background: url(sg_reviews_media/layer1.jpg) no-repeat;
   position: absolute;
   left: 0px;
   top: 0px;
   z-index: 3;
   width: 1024px;
   height: 898px;
}

#layer5  {
   z-index: 4;
}

#sfb a  {
   background: url(sg_reviews_media/sfb.jpg) no-repeat 0% 0px;
   display: block;
   height: 218px;
   width: 1024px;
   font-size: 218px;
   line-height: 218px;
}

#sfb  {
   visibility: visible;
   position: absolute;
   left: 0px;
   top: 46px;
   z-index: 4;
   width: 1024px;
   height: 218px;
}

html, body  {
   padding: 0px;
   margin: 0px;
   background-color: #707273;
}

